Verifying communication with the Remote Indicator

On the operator interface, establish communication with the device on the Fieldbus network. If the
device is not visible on the network, verify that the device has been installed properly.

Identify the Remote Indicator

Verify the Device ID of the Remote Indicator by checking the device parameters. The parameters
contain the following information:
Device Tag (tag description of the Remote Indicator)
Device Serial number
Firmware revision level (revision level of the firmware elements)
Check the Remote Indicator parameters listed in Table 4 and note down the values to identify the
Remote Indicator.
ATTENTION
It is recommended to verify the correct version of the Device Description file is
present on the host computer. (Refer to the document on the diskette shipped
with the Remote Indicator.) This helps in getting the correct parameter names and
its corresponding descriptions, while viewing the device parameters.

ATTENTION
Note that the eight digit serial number in the DEVICE_SN parameter does not
display the last two digits of the PROM ID stamped on the nameplate of the
Remote Indicator housing. The Device ID contains the full 10-digit PROM ID.
